Three-Phase AC/DC PV Protection Box

HONI Three-Phase AC/DC PV Protection Box integrates the AC protection section and DC string protection section into one wall-mounted enclosure. It can be configured with three-phase AC MCB, AC/DC surge protection devices, DC fuses and dual lockable DC isolators, helping reduce on-site wiring complexity, installation time and component sourcing. Product Overview

The product combines the three-phase AC protection section and DC protection section in one organized enclosure. It provides a practical solution for protecting the AC output side and DC string side of a photovoltaic installation.

The internal configuration can include:

  • Three-phase AC miniature circuit breaker
  • AC surge protection device
  • DC fuse protection
  • DC surge protection device
  • Dual lockable DC isolators
  • Reserved modular positions for project expansion

The enclosure is suitable for wall-mounted installation and is equipped with smoked transparent doors for convenient inspection and operation.

1. Integrated AC + DC Protection

The AC protection section and DC protection section are integrated into one enclosure, reducing installation space, external wiring and component sourcing.

2. Dedicated Three-Phase AC Section

The upper section can be configured with a three-phase AC MCB and surge protection devices to provide organized AC circuit protection for photovoltaic inverter systems.

3. Complete DC String Protection

The DC section can integrate fuse protection and surge protection devices to help protect photovoltaic string circuits against overcurrent and transient overvoltage.

4. Dual Lockable DC Isolators

Two rotary DC isolators provide independent and visible isolation control. The lockable design helps improve maintenance safety and prevent unauthorized operation.

5. Project-Oriented Customization

The internal device configuration, current rating, voltage rating, labels, wiring layout and enclosure arrangement can be customized according to different photovoltaic projects.

Three-Phase AC Protection Section

The AC section is designed for the output side of a three-phase photovoltaic inverter.

Available configuration

  • Three-phase AC MCB
  • Residual current protection device, optional
  • AC surge protection device
  • Neutral and PE terminals
  • Reserved modular positions
  • Project-specific internal wiring

 

Main functions

  • Overload protection
  • Short-circuit protection
  • Surge protection
  • Circuit isolation
  • Organized AC power distribution
Integrated DC Protection Section

The DC section provides protection and isolation for photovoltaic string circuits.

Available configuration

  • DC fuse holders and fuse links
  • DC surge protection devices
  • Dual DC rotary isolators
  • Positive and negative terminals
  • PE grounding terminals
  • Project-specific DC wiring

Main functions

  • String-level overcurrent protection
  • DC surge protection
  • Visible circuit isolation
  • Safe maintenance operation
  • Independent DC circuit control
Typical System Connection

PV Array → PV Inverter → AC/DC PV Protection Box → AC Distribution Panel → Electrical Loads

Application explanation

The PV array generates DC power and supplies it to the inverter. The protection box provides DC-side protection and isolation, as well as AC-side protection between the inverter and the main distribution panel.

Practical 36-Way Enclosure Design

The enclosure uses a modular dual-row structure with a total capacity of up to 36 DIN modules.

Enclosure features

  • 36-way modular layout
  • Dual-level internal arrangement
  • Smoked transparent doors
  • Wall-mounted installation
  • Multiple top cable-entry knockouts
  • Reserved blank modules
  • Clearly numbered DIN positions
  • Separate AC and DC functional areas

 

Transparent Smoked Doors

  • The smoked transparent doors allow installers and maintenance personnel to check device status without opening the internal protection area.

 

Flexible Cable Entry

  • Multiple top-entry knockouts provide flexible cable routing for different installation environments.
